Ford and Lincoln recall in Canada: fuel pump may stop working
In plain language
This recall affects certain 2013-2015 Ford Flex, Taurus, Police Interceptor Sedan, Lincoln MKS, and MKT vehicles in Canada. The fuel pump electric module may be damaged, causing the fuel pump to stop working. This could cause the engine to stall or not start, increasing the risk of a crash.
